Subject: What is the son's inheritance? |
Bible Note: Ray This parable is the basic story of the Bible. God the vineyard owner establishes a vineyard ( the world). He then send His prophets to receive of the vineyard (preach to harvest the souls of man) but they are killed just as Bible records. So the vineyard owner then sends his Son who like wise is killed. Then Jesus asks the almost rhetorical question, what would the owner do to those that killed his Son. The men all answer to their own guilt that the owner should kill those that killed His Son. This is kind of like Nathan going to David and telling the story of the rich man that steals the poor families pet lamb. David in anger pronounced that they should be killed and Nathan said that man is you. 2 Sam 12. God is letting these men pronounce judgement upon themselves, thus proving once again his righteous justice. At the time of Christ if a man died without an heir his property was divided by his neighbors. Your right the vineyard is the inheritance which is the world and we are the product of the vineyard. Satan and those who are used of Satan are the men that killed the servants (prophets) and then Jesus. EdB |
